摘要
The influence of the bath temeprature on the responsiveness to sympathomimetic amines was studied with isolated guinea pig and rat atria. In electrically driven guinea pig left atria, the dose-response curve for the positive inotropic effect of isoproterenol (ISO) was shifted to the left by lowering the temperature from 36 to 24°C. The positive inotropic effect of phenylephrine (PHE) in lower concentrations was attenuated by lowering the temperature. Phenotalamine markedly inhibited the PHE response at 36 and 32°C, whereas it produced no inhibition at 24°C. Similar changes were observed with rat left atria. In guinea pig left atria, propanolol inhibited the responses to PHE more effectively at 24°C than at 32°C. With guinea pig and rat atria the dose-response curve for the positive inotropic effect of PHE in the presence of phenotolamine was shifted to the left by lowering the temperature. The results suggest that lowering the temperature of the bath solution diminished the positive inotrropic effect of PHE mediated by α-adrenoceptors and potentiated that mediated by β-adrenoceptors. © 1979.
